This Starbucks is a new addition to the SDSU campus. Although, there are HUGE lines most the time, which really cant be avoided anywhere on campus, the service here is pretty up to par with the Starbucks standards. I would say that most«baristas» are students of SDSU, so its likely that you’ll bump into some classmates. The ONEDRAWBACK of an on campus SB is that they are NOT corporately owned and will not honor Gold Member perks such as Free Drink coupons, free syrup/refills, etc. They do give you STARS towards your card, but not the free stuff that comes with it: P
